The first deal comes courtesy of Frontier Airlines. Frontier is currently offering fares as low as $19 with bundles (which include checked bags, seat selection, and priority boarding) as low as $50. Say what? That sounds impossible, but it’s true.

frontier-airlines-sale-700x243.jpg

©Frontier Airlines

Now for the small print: you need to be a Discount Den member to get the lowest fares, which costs $99.99 per year for new members and then $59.99 per year after that. These rates, though, would make a membership TOTALLY worth it, right? You also need to buy your ticket by April 4th. Deals are valid for nonstop travel on Tuesdays and Wednesdays through June 30th and Tuesdays, Wednesdays, and Saturdays from August 15th through September 30th. You’ll also have to avoid blockout dates.

That’s not all, though. United Airlines has also just revealed some new discount fares, starting at $91 for a roundtrip flight! Now, this is mostly for flights to and from Dallas, but if you live in the area, you might want to check it out for your next trip! Note that these fares are probably for Basic Economy, which means you would also need to pay extra for checked bags and seat selection.
